Triple-20-60 Distribution Model

Revenue allocation formula: 20% FORUS Global, 20% development fund, 60% to channel partners.

Token Economics

Definition

The Triple-20-60 Distribution Model is the programmable revenue-sharing formula at the heart of FORUS economics. All ecosystem revenue is automatically distributed via smart contracts: 20% to FORUS Global (platform development and operations), 20% to country-specific development funds (governed by local stakeholders for priority development initiatives), and 60% to channel partners and operators. This transparent, predictable formula ensures value circulates within communities rather than being extracted. Cooperatives access new revenue streams through the 60% partner allocation while maintaining alignment with cooperative principles.
